Overview

The combination of ALVAC-HIV vCP1521 and AIDSVAX is a "prime-boost" HIV vaccine regimen designed to prevent human immunodeficiency virus (HIV) infection. The regimen consists of two components: ALVAC-HIV vCP1521, a recombinant canarypox viral vector vaccine developed by Sanofi Pasteur, which carries HIV genes (env, gag, and part of pol from the CRF01_AE subtype), and is non-replicative in human cells. It acts as an immunostimulant by expressing these HIV proteins to elicit an immune response[2][5]. AIDSVAX B/E is a bivalent subunit vaccine containing recombinantly expressed envelope proteins (gp120) from two strains of HIV, originally developed at Genentech and later managed by VaxGen and Global Solutions for Infectious Diseases (GSID)[5][8]. This combination was evaluated in the RV144 phase III trial in Thailand, where it demonstrated modest efficacy (~31%) in preventing HIV acquisition over six months[3][4][7]. The prime/boost approach with these vaccines induces both cellular and humoral immune responses superior to protein-only regimens[3][4].
